What is indie Semiconductor, Inc.'s software and technology licenses, net?
indie Semiconductor, Inc. (INDI) reported software and technology licenses, net of $8.62M in Q1 2026.
How has indie Semiconductor, Inc.'s software and technology licenses, net changed year-over-year?
indie Semiconductor, Inc.'s software and technology licenses, net increased by 34.5% year-over-year, from $6.4M to $8.62M.
What is the long-term trend for indie Semiconductor, Inc.'s software and technology licenses, net?
Over 5 years (2020 to 2025), indie Semiconductor, Inc.'s software and technology licenses, net has grown at a 124.4%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$154K to $8.75M.
